This glossary explains common terms used in burn injury cases, including liability, negligence, damages, and the statute of limitations.
Liability means the party responsible for causing the burn injury may be legally obligated to pay damages.
Damages refer to the financial compensation awarded for medical bills, lost wages, and pain and suffering.
Negligence involves failing to exercise reasonable care that leads to another person’s injury.
The time limit to file a burn injury claim in California is typically two years from the injury date, with some exceptions.

Compensation may include medical expenses, wage loss, rehabilitation costs, and damages for pain and suffering. The exact amount depends on the severity of the burn, medical needs, and impact on daily life. An attorney can assess your economic and non-economic damages to pursue full compensation.
In California, most burn injury claims must be filed within two years of the injury date. There are exceptions for minors or special circumstances. A lawyer can confirm deadlines and keep your case on track.
Filing without a lawyer is possible, but a lawyer helps navigate complex medical and insurance issues, gather evidence, and negotiate favorable settlements. An attorney ensures deadlines are met and reduces the risk of errors.
Bring incident reports, medical records, billing statements, photos, and notes about how the injury has affected your life. Information about work missed and insurance communications is also helpful.
Pain and suffering are non-economic damages reflecting physical and emotional impact. Documentation from medical providers and testimony help establish these damages for a fair settlement or verdict.
Work-related burns may involve workers’ compensation and third-party claims. We evaluate all avenues to maximize recovery and coordinate with insurers and employers as needed.

Many burn injury lawyers work on a contingency basis, meaning fees come from the settlement or verdict. There are typically no upfront fees, and you pay only if there is a recovery.
